I've got a gas 706. It has three hydraulic ports. One set on each side of steering wheel and one set behind the seat. I want to run a second set to behind the seat. Is the left or right side of steering wheel I need to plumb to rear of seat?
I know one set on the side of steering wheel and the rear one is the same so I am told but which is which.

You want to use the right hand ports (ahead of the brake pedals). They are controlled by the right hand remote leaver. The left leaver controls the ports ahead of the clutch and the single rear. Keep in mind these ports are SAE o-ring with 7/8-14 straight thread NOT 1/2" pipe.
 
If you go to a junkyard you can get the lines to go to the back without all the nonsense and wont have to trip over the hoses running back. You will ned to get the longer hollow bolts that hold them on. The lines just stack ontop of each other. There are o-rings between the lines you will need.
